Key Cost Factors

  • Mirror Size & Weight: Larger and heavier mirrors generally cost more to install due to increased handling difficulty, transportation challenges, and the need for more robust mounting hardware. The typical cost for mirror installation ranges from $13.86 to $20 per square foot.
  • Shape & Custom Cutting: Mirrors with unique shapes or those requiring custom cuts will incur higher costs than standard rectangular or square mirrors. Precision cutting and specialized edges add to material and labor expenses.
  • Mounting Method: The chosen mounting method can impact the overall cost. Simple adhesive mounts might be less expensive, while more complex systems requiring drilling into studs or specialized brackets will increase labor and material costs.
  • Wall Condition & Location: The condition of the wall where the mirror is to be installed can affect the price. Uneven surfaces, old plaster, or challenging locations (e.g., high ceilings, tight spaces) may require additional prep work, increasing labor time and costs. Installing mirrors in areas like bathrooms might average around $158 for a 36x60-inch vanity mirror.
  • Mirror Quality & Backing: The quality of the mirror glass itself and any special backing (e.g., safety backing for gym mirrors) will influence the material cost. Premium glass or features like anti-fog coatings add to the total expense.

Tips for Hiring

  1. Request Multiple Quotes: Always get free, no-obligation estimates from several mirror installation professionals. This allows you to compare pricing and services offered, ensuring you get a competitive rate. Services like Doors By Mike offer free quotes.
  2. Verify Credentials and Insurance: Ensure the installer is licensed and insured. This protects you in case of accidents or damage during the installation process.
  3. Review Portfolios and References: Ask to see examples of previous work and check references. This helps confirm the quality of their craftsmanship and their reliability.
  4. Confirm What's Included: Before committing, clarify exactly what is included in the quote – materials, labor, demolition/disposal of old mirrors, and any necessary wall preparations. This prevents unexpected charges later on.
